roboforum.ru

Технический форум по робототехнике.

uart+crc8

Раздел создан специально для людей которым интересна робототехника, но в силу разных причин они не знают с чего начать.
Задавайте ваши вопросы, какими бы простыми они не казались, постоянные посетители форума постараются ответить на них по мере своих сил.
Робот своими руками. Самодельный робот.

uart+crc8

Сообщение EasyTech » 15 мар 2012, 17:59

Привет всем!
Решил добавить роботу расчет контрольной суммы с помощью crc8, работаю на меге16 через обычный USB2UART переходник.
Хотел бы узнать про crc8 кое-что , если конечно кто нибудь с ним работал.
Мог бы кто нибудь дать исходник для с шарп и для МК AVR. чтобы принимать и отправлять данные через crc8. p.s. код для приема на МК данные через crc8 нашёл на сайте википедия. А вот код для записи данных в crc8 на си шарп не могу найти. Помоги мне пожалуйста, говорят интересная технология.
EasyTech
 
Сообщения: 239
Зарегистрирован: 15 май 2011, 19:19
Откуда: Ростов-на-Дону
Skype: levanchik322
прог. языки: WinAVR C, C#, HTML+СSS.
ФИО: Лёва

Re: uart+crc8

Сообщение boez » 15 мар 2012, 19:02

http://www.sanity-free.org/146/crc8_imp ... sharp.html
(первая ссылка в гугле...)
boez
 
Сообщения: 1981
Зарегистрирован: 27 авг 2008, 10:45
Откуда: Харьков
прог. языки: С/С++

Re: uart+crc8

Сообщение EasyTech » 15 мар 2012, 19:17

А вообще кто нибудь использовал Crc8 + Уарт?
EasyTech
 
Сообщения: 239
Зарегистрирован: 15 май 2011, 19:19
Откуда: Ростов-на-Дону
Skype: levanchik322
прог. языки: WinAVR C, C#, HTML+СSS.
ФИО: Лёва

Re: uart+crc8

Сообщение noonv » 15 мар 2012, 21:05

там абсолютно ничего сложного. пример использования - Теперь клешня и по Bluetooth
Аватара пользователя
noonv
 
Сообщения: 601
Зарегистрирован: 21 май 2007, 22:57
Откуда: Калининград
прог. языки: C++

Re: uart+crc8

Сообщение Madf » 16 мар 2012, 12:20

Ну или если вломак разбираться, то можно использовать BASCOM.
Madf
 
Сообщения: 3298
Зарегистрирован: 03 янв 2012, 12:55
Откуда: Москва
прог. языки: VB6, BASCOM, ASM...

Re: uart+crc8

Сообщение EasyTech » 19 мар 2012, 07:56

Тему можно закрывать, нашёл modbus + crc8 :lol:

Добавлено спустя 1 минуту 30 секунд:
Когда я начал учить эту систему, я задумался, тут же вроде все просто, есть определенный пакет который нужно слать. Вот. И я подумал, а что если свои протокол создать? придумать свой пакет, сделать его более современным и удобным, так пакет например буду знать только я и меня не кто не взломает)) Как вы думаете? стоит ли писать свои протокол?
EasyTech
 
Сообщения: 239
Зарегистрирован: 15 май 2011, 19:19
Откуда: Ростов-на-Дону
Skype: levanchik322
прог. языки: WinAVR C, C#, HTML+СSS.
ФИО: Лёва

Re: uart+crc8

Сообщение Radist » 19 мар 2012, 09:24

Чтобы прокачать навыки/умения/опыт - стоит. В противном случае - нет.
Аватара пользователя
Radist
 
Сообщения: 2241
Зарегистрирован: 01 июл 2009, 08:59
Откуда: Екатеринбург
прог. языки: асемблер AVR


Вернуться в Новичкам или основы основ роботостроения.

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 0